Phoenix, Arizona, offers a vibrant array of activities, catering to various interests. Featuring breathtaking desert landscapes to a thriving arts and culture scene, there's always something amazing to experience. Consider hiking iconic trails like Camelback Mountain or Piestewa Peak for breathtaking views. For history buffs, the Heard Museum offers a deep look into Native American art and culture, while Heritage Square showcases beautifully preserved Victorian architecture. Avoid not visiting the Desert Botanical Garden to witness the unique flora of the Sonoran Desert. And enjoy some retail therapy at Scottsdale Fashion Square or catch a performance at the Phoenix Symphony Hall. Groups will certainly love OdySea Aquarium and Butterfly Wonderland.
